Dawson (also Mountview) is a ghost town in Colfax County, New Mexico, United States.[1] Dawson is located approximately 17 miles (27.4 km) northeast of Cimarron, and was the site of two separate coal mining disasters in 1913 and 1923. In 1950, the mines were closed,[2] and by 1954 the last residents had left and the post office closed.[3]
